#4fd9c0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4fd9c0 is composed of 31% red, 85.1% green and 75.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 63.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 11.5% yellow and 14.9% black. It has a hue angle of 169.1 degrees, a saturation of 64.5% and a lightness of 58%. #4fd9c0 color hex could be obtained by blending #9effff with #00b381. Closest websafe color is: #66cccc.

Shades and Tints of #4fd9c0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000101 is the darkest color, while #f0fcf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#4fd9c0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#919796 is the less saturated color, while #2efad5 is the most saturated one.
